EQIQ Ventures is a venture capital fund and venture builder, solely focused on Iraq’s technology sector. Headquartered in Abu Dhabi Global Market, the firm employs a hybrid model, providing capital investment and operational support to early-stage tech startups. Its core mission is empowering these ventures to scale efficiently within the Iraqi market.
Founded in 2022 by Mohamed Al-Hakim and Said Rahmani, EQIQ Ventures addressed a critical investment gap in Iraq’s tech landscape. Al-Hakim leveraged his experience launching Careem in Iraq; Rahmani, a British serial entrepreneur, invested in major MENA ventures. This expertise underpins their strategic market approach.
The firm supports diverse tech startups across Iraq, acting as a vital growth partner. EQIQ’s vision centers on accelerating Iraq's digital economy, fostering its first wave of tech champions. The company seeks local success and regional expansion for its portfolio, establishing Iraq as a significant innovation hub.
EQIQ Ventures has 1 tracked investment across 1 company. The latest tracked deal is $150K Pre-Seed in Wayl in May 2025.
